RQ08110 - Sr. Software Developer
On-siteToronto, Ontario, Canada
Job Summary
Develop and interpret program specifications for geospatial applications while maintaining production system performance and availability. Collaborate with IT professionals and cross-functional teams throughout the development lifecycle, troubleshooting technical problems associated with geospatial software packages during implementation and migrations. Conduct technical and business knowledge transfer to assigned LRC staff during and upon contract completion. Requires 5+ years of GIS development experience with the ESRI platform, proficiency in ASP.NET, C#, JavaScript, Python, and SQL, and strong analytical skills for managing project deliverables. Hybrid work schedule includes three days in Toronto and two days remotely.
